Yeti is a great business, much like Apple. They make a good product and overcharge for it. Everybody tries to copy, but when people see it the purchase happens.

I agree with the respect for the business. They have created a buzz and following and created a marketing strategy that has many following. Along with a quality product.

However I do question the innovation side of things. Going back to the beginning it looks like Engel created the first high performance roto-molded cooler 2 years before Yeti was created. Now it also looks like they are introducing a duffel bag line which is something RTIC has had on the market for a couple of months now.

It would be interesting to know the details around that. Is that Yeti responding to the market and fighting to keep market share or where they working on the duffel line for the past year and RTIC caught wind of it and beat them to it.
